feat(miku): proper rigged model from Sketchfab + Blender
Pipeline: 1. Downloaded TDA-style Miku model from Sketchfab (19MB FBX, 38K verts) 2. Imported to Blender, scaled to Godot humanoid proportions (1.8u tall) 3. Created clean 17-bone humanoid armature (Hips/Spine/Chest/Head/Arms/Legs) 4. Auto-weight-painted mesh to armature 5. Added Idle (breath bounce) and Run (cycle) animations 6. Exported as GLB with embedded animations (3MB) New: - SkinnedPlayerModel class: loads GLB with own armature+animations - Player 1 spawns with Miku model, others get procedural humanoid - Completely separate from procedural model system Files: - assets/characters/skins/miku_rigged_final.glb (3MB, 48K verts, 17 bones, 2 anims) - characters/skinned_player_model.gd - Removed old procedural GLB attempts
